A blast filmed at Tarmac Buxton quarry.

Limestone is brought from the quarry and tipped by the trucks into a large primary crusher. The primary crusher works on the gyratory principle and is capable of crushing up to 3,000 tonnes an hour.

A complex series of conveyor belts then carry the partly crushed rock to the secondary crushing unit which further reduces the stone and it is then screened into a wide range of different sizes from 125mm kiln stone down to dust.
